Unemployment Insurance Weekly Claims Report for Week Ending June 11, 2016

Washington, DC–(ENEWSPF)–June 16, 2016 SEASONALLY ADJUSTED DATA In the week ending June 11, the advance figure for seasonally adjusted initial claims was 277,000, an increase of 13,000 from the previous week’s unrevised level of 264,000.
